Output 81181633c3ca016a09521e529877f29a021437be62dee3916d389abc179c8665:2

value
6934276
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8dd11f8bc375be477bbe9b7d89ecdc0e980abc5a8edae8dd21d47cc4a015ad24
address
bc1p3hg3lz7rwklyw7a7nd7cnmxup6vq40z63mdw3hfp637vfgq445jqxcf3p7
transaction
81181633c3ca016a09521e529877f29a021437be62dee3916d389abc179c8665
spent
true